What is the cheapest month to fly from Pittsburgh to Washington?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Pittsburgh to Washington,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Pittsburgh to Washington is February, when tickets cost $248 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are June and November,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$440 and $425 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Pittsburgh to Washington?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Pittsburgh to Washington,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Pittsburgh to Washington,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 29%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 6 weeks before departure.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Pittsburgh to Washington?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ly from Pittsburgh to Washington with an airline and back with another airline.
